The International Criminal Court in The Hague issued arrest warrants for Russian military commanders Lt. Gen. Sergei Ivanovich Kobylash and Adm. Viktor Kinolayevich Sokolov for alleged war crimes in Ukraine, specifically targeting civilian infrastructure. The charges are related to missile strikes on Ukrainian power infrastructure from October 2022 to March 2023. The ICC's chief prosecutor suggested more charges may follow. Russia, including the Kremlin, has stated it does not recognize the ICC's arrest warrants.
